1. Understanding Ultrasonic Cleaning

Ultrasonic cleaning relies on high-frequency sound waves transmitted through a liquid to clean delicate or complex items such as carburetors. The sound waves create microscopic bubbles through a process called cavitation, which dislodges dirt, grease, and other contaminants without causing damage to the object being cleaned. To maximize the effectiveness of ultrasonic cleaning, the right solution is critical. A homemade cleaning solution can be tailored to the type of dirt or build-up on the carburetor.

2. Ingredients Needed for Homemade Ultrasonic Carb Cleaner Solution

Creating your cleaning solution requires simple, readily available ingredients. Here is a list of items you will need:

Ingredient Purpose
Distilled Water Acts as the base for the solution and prevents residue.
White Vinegar Helps dissolve grease and grime.
Dish Soap (mild) Breaks down oil and improves cleaning efficiency.
Baking Soda Neutralizes odors and aids in scrubbing action.
Isopropyl Alcohol (optional) Removes grease and speeds up drying.

3. Preparing the Homemade Ultrasonic Cleaning Solution

Once you have gathered the necessary ingredients, follow this step-by-step process to prepare your ultrasonic carb cleaner solution:

  1. Start with Water
    Fill the ultrasonic cleaner tank with distilled water, leaving enough space to add other ingredients. Distilled water is crucial because it prevents mineral deposits and scaling on the carburetor.

  2. Add White Vinegar
    Mix 1 part white vinegar to 4 parts distilled water. Vinegar is a natural degreaser and will help break down tough build-up.

  3. Incorporate Dish Soap
    Add a few drops (3-5 drops per liter of water) of mild dish soap. Too much soap can create excessive foam, reducing the effectiveness of the ultrasonic cleaner.

  4. Include Baking Soda
    Stir in 1 tablespoon of baking soda per liter of water. Baking soda enhances the solution’s cleaning properties and is gentle enough for metal surfaces.

  5. Optional: Add Isopropyl Alcohol
    For carburetors with heavy grease and oil, add a small amount (about 1 tablespoon per liter) of isopropyl alcohol. This is optional but can improve the overall cleaning performance.

  6. Mix Thoroughly
    Stir the solution gently to ensure all ingredients are well-dissolved and evenly distributed.

4. Using the Solution with an Ultrasonic Cleaner

Once your homemade solution is ready, it’s time to clean your carburetor. Follow these steps for effective cleaning:

  1. Disassemble the Carburetor
    Remove the carburetor from the engine and disassemble it into its components. This ensures that all surfaces are exposed for cleaning.

  2. Pre-Clean the Parts
    Use a brush or compressed air to remove loose dirt and debris from the carburetor parts. This reduces contamination of the ultrasonic cleaner solution.

  3. Place the Components in the Ultrasonic Cleaner
    Arrange the parts in the ultrasonic cleaner’s basket without stacking them. Ensure they are fully submerged in the cleaning solution.

  4. Set the Ultrasonic Cleaner
    Adjust the temperature to 50-60°C (122-140°F) for optimal cleaning. Set the timer for 15-30 minutes, depending on the level of dirt and grime.

  5. Monitor the Cleaning Process
    Observe the cleaning process to ensure the solution is effectively removing contaminants. Replace the solution if it becomes excessively dirty.

  6. Rinse and Dry
    After cleaning, remove the carburetor parts, rinse them thoroughly with distilled water, and dry them with compressed air or a clean cloth.

  7. Reassemble the Carburetor
    Once the parts are dry and clean, reassemble the carburetor and reinstall it in the engine.

5. Tips and Precautions

  • Avoid Abrasive Ingredients
    Do not use harsh chemicals or abrasive substances like bleach, as they can damage the carburetor or the ultrasonic cleaner.

  • Test the Solution
    Test the cleaning solution on a small, non-critical part of the carburetor before using it on the entire component to ensure compatibility.

  • Maintain the Ultrasonic Cleaner
    Regularly clean the ultrasonic cleaner tank to prevent residue build-up and maintain its performance.

  • Dispose of Used Solution Properly
    Do not pour the used solution down the drain, especially if it contains grease or oil. Dispose of it in accordance with local regulations.

6. Benefits of Using a Homemade Solution

A homemade ultrasonic carb cleaner solution is not only cost-effective but also customizable. You can adjust the proportions of the ingredients based on the level of cleaning required. Additionally, it is environmentally friendly and safe to use, as it avoids harsh chemicals that may harm both the user and the environment.
